How much do remote python programmer j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 20, 2026, the average hourly pay for remote python programmer in Oklahoma is $62.88,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$57.69 and $66.59 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some common challenges faced by remote Python programmers, and how can they be addressed?

Remote Python programmers often encounter challenges such as maintaining clear communication with team members across different time zones, managing self-discipline while working independently, and ensuring effective collaboration on codebases. To address these issues, it's important to proactively participate in virtual meetings, use collaborative tools like version control systems (e.g., Git), and establish a structured daily routine. Staying engaged with team chat channels and leveraging project management platforms also helps facilitate smooth workflow and keeps everyone aligned.

What are remote Python programmers?

Remote Python programmers are software developers who specialize in the Python programming language and work from locations outside of a traditional office environment. They design, build, and maintain applications, scripts, or systems using Python, collaborating with teams and clients through online tools. This role typically requires strong problem-solving skills, familiarity with remote work tools, and the ability to communicate effectively in a distributed team setting.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ote Python Programmer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Python Programmer, you need strong proficiency in Python programming, problem-solving abilities, and a background in computer science or related fields. Familiarity with version control systems like Git, cloud platforms such as AWS or Azure, and frameworks like Django or Flask is typically required. Excellent communication, self-motivation, and time-management skills are essential for effective remote collaboration. These skills ensure you can deliver high-quality code independently, work efficiently across distributed teams, and adapt to evolving project requirements.

What is the difference between Remote Python Programmer vs Remote Data Analyst?

AspectRemote Python ProgrammerRemote Data Analyst
Required SkillsPython, programming, scripting, APIsData analysis, SQL, Excel, visualization
CertificationsPython certifications, coding bootcampsData analysis certifications, SQL certifications
Work EnvironmentRemote, tech companies, startupsRemote, finance, healthcare, consulting
Industry UsageSoftware development, automation, backend servicesBusiness intelligence, reporting, data-driven decision making

While both roles often work remotely and require analytical skills, Remote Python Programmers focus on coding and software development using Python, whereas Remote Data Analysts specialize in interpreting data and creating reports. The choice depends on whether you prefer programming and building applications or analyzing data to inform business decisions.
